América Móvil, the Mexican telecoms group controlled by Carlos Slim, has reduced its stake in Austrian communications provider Telekom Austria by 0.89%, in a trade that fulfils a promise made to the Austrian government two years ago to reduce its stake in the company to no more than 51%.

Oberbank, the Austrian regional lender, is considering a €100m rights issue in the fourth quarter to strengthen its balance sheet and finance its plans for expansion and earnings growth, the company said this week.

Datang Environment Industry Group Co has refiled its IPO application with the Hong Kong bourse almost a year after its first attempt at a listing, but this time without Morgan Stanley as a joint sponsor.

India’s National Stock Exchange has appointed four banks, Citi, JM Financial, Kotak Mahindra Capital and Morgan Stanley, as joint global co-ordinators for its domestic IPO.

Sime Darby is planning an overnight share sale that could raise up to MR2.38bn ($595.85m) as the Malaysian property to palm oil conglomerate looks to pare down its debt load.
